    Job Description

    The ES III works on-site at various retail stores and perform two functions, applying all applicable federal and state laws and DOT, EPA and DEA regulations: 1) Characterize segregate, package and document various types of retail hazardous waste and 2) Characterize, segregate, package, and document various types of pharmaceutical waste.  This position is also responsible for the preparation of all appropriate and required documentation to meet State, EPA, DOT and EPA regulations.

    1. Travel between customer retail facilities, through assigned territory.    
    2. Provide services related to managing retail hazardous waste and pharmaceutical waste as well as characterizing hazardous, regulated, and non-hazardous waste.      
    3. Properly process lab packs and prepare manifests and LDR’s for hazardous waste shipment (according to State, EPA & DOT regulations).    
    4. Maintain / manage own expenses and travel schedule to ensure customers are serviced on a regular and timely basis. Manage route to maintain compliance with 10 day transfer schedules.    
    5. Provide training and support for customers on processes, findings and regulatory compliance.     
    6. Provides written and verbal reports to customer and supervisor.    
    7. Performs other related duties as required or requested.

    Qualifications

    E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E REQUIRED:

    • Education equivalent to a high school diploma (GED) is required
    • Four or more years of waste characterization and sorting hazardous waste is preferred
    • Chemistry experience is a plus
    • CDL Class B license required
    • Hazmat endorsement (HazWoper) required for transporting waste
    • TWIC endorsement and DEA certification required
    • Demonstrates a general knowledge of RCRA and DOT Regulations as it relates to waste characterization and the transportation of hazardous waste
    • Demonstrates the ability to properly placard vehicle, label waste for transport and complete shipping paperwork
